The 20th century heralded a period of unprecedented growth for DuPont. Under the guiding hands of figures like Pierre S. du Pont and later Alfred I. du Pont, the company diversified far beyond its gunpowder roots. They invested heavily in cellulose acetate, nylon, and other synthetic materials that defined the modern world. The true catalyst for his widespread fame, and consequently the significant elevation of his Song Joong Ki net worth, arrived with the 2016 romance "Descendants of the Sun." Co-starring actress Song Hye-kyo, the drama became a global phenomenon, capturing the hearts of audiences across Asia and beyond. His portrayal of Captain Yoo Shi-jin, a skilled and principled military officer, resonated deeply, blending stoic strength with a gentle, caring nature. The drama's international success was a powerful economic engine, opening doors to lucrative endorsement deals and Hollywood interest. Suddenly, Song Joong Ki was not just a beloved Korean actor; he was a global icon, and his marketability skyrocketed, directly contributing to a substantial increase in his overall wealth.

Brian Wilson, the legendary songwriter, musician, and producer, stands as a monumental figure in the history of popular music. As the creative force behind the Beach Boys, Wilson's intricate harmonies, innovative studio techniques, and deeply personal lyricism helped define the sound of a generation. Yet, beyond the profound artistic legacy that has influenced countless artists since the 1960s, there exists a tangible measure of his success in the modern financial sphere. Estimating Brian Wilson's net worth requires navigating the complex intersection of a long and storied career, the realities of the music industry, and the management of intellectual property, arriving at an estimated figure generally situated between $50 million and $100 million. This range reflects not just the enduring value of his catalog but also the distinct financial path of an artist who has balanced immense fame with significant personal challenges.
